引言
在数字化时代,个人Web服务已经成为展示个人才华、分享知识、开展业务的重要平台。而随着大模型技术的不断发展,如何在本地部署大模型并搭建个人Web服务,成为许多技术爱好者关心的问题。本文将带你一步步了解大模型的本地部署过程,轻松搭建属于你自己的个人Web服务。
大模型本地部署概述
什么是大模型?
大模型,即大型人工智能模型,通常具有数亿甚至数千亿个参数。这些模型在自然语言处理、计算机视觉、语音识别等领域具有广泛的应用。
大模型本地部署的优势
- 数据安全:本地部署可以确保数据安全,避免数据泄露风险。
- 响应速度快:本地部署的模型可以快速响应用户请求,提高用户体验。
- 定制化:本地部署可以根据需求进行定制化调整,满足个性化需求。
大模型本地部署步骤
1. 硬件环境准备
- CPU/GPU:根据模型大小选择合适的CPU或GPU。
- 内存:至少16GB内存。
- 存储:根据模型大小选择合适的存储空间。
2. 操作系统选择
- Windows:适合初学者,但性能稍逊于Linux。
- Linux:性能优越,适合有经验的用户。
3. 编译环境搭建
- Python:用于编写模型代码。
- TensorFlow 或 PyTorch:深度学习框架。
4. 模型下载与安装
- 模型下载:从互联网下载你需要的模型。
- 模型安装:将模型解压到指定目录。
5. 模型训练(可选)
- 如果需要调整模型,可以进行本地训练。
6. Web服务搭建
- Flask 或 Django:Python Web框架。
- 模型调用:将训练好的模型集成到Web服务中。
7. 部署与测试
- 部署:将Web服务部署到本地服务器。
- 测试:测试Web服务的响应速度和稳定性。
案例分析
案例一:自然语言处理
- 模型:GPT-2
- 应用:文本生成、问答系统
- 技术栈:Python、TensorFlow、Flask
案例二:计算机视觉
- 模型:ResNet
- 应用:图像分类、目标检测
- 技术栈:Python、PyTorch、Django
总结
通过本文的介绍,相信你已经掌握了大模型本地部署的基本步骤。在搭建个人Web服务的过程中,不断学习和实践是关键。希望这篇文章能帮助你轻松搭建属于自己的个人Web服务,展示你的才华,为更多人带来价值。
